Cracker Barrel Old Country Store is recalling their 5-ounce bags of chocolate-covered peanuts and almonds because of mislabeling. Both packages my contain nuts that aren't meant to be in the package, which could cause a serious allergic reaction.
Lebanon, TN - The products being recalled are available in the Cracker Barrel Old Country Stores in 41 states. Both products are packaged alike:
in a clear 5-ounce polybag with a red and white diamond pattern on the label.
The
press release states that the
product labeled as containing chocolate-covered almonds may contain chocolate double-dipped peanuts and the product labeled as containing chocolate double-dipped peanuts may contain chocolate covered almonds. People who have an allergy or a severe sensitivity to peanuts or almonds run the risk of serious or life-threatening allergic reaction if they consume these products.
What initiated the recall was a report by the management at Cracker Barrel after they received a shipment. The following investigation found that
the problem was caused by a temporary breakdown in the supplier’s labeling and packaging processes. No other problems were found with other food products.
So far, no illnesses or allergic reactions have been reported. Cracker Barrel has no other active recalls at this time, nor are there any health risks for those who are not allergic to either peanuts or almonds..
